Not surprising it has now become international news.

The President was voted in by the populace because he promised to eradicate the old order...and now he nominated a new Chief of Police the same way as SBY nominated General Sutarman (current Chief), who is not due to retire till October.

Considering his nominee has been under KPK corruption investigation for a few years....what's the haste?

Most international media suggest the KPK either complete their investigation and clear the way for the handover...or make a charge.

A compromise has been reached.
The current Chief of Police has stepped down in favor of his deputy until the President's nominee's case before the KPK is cleared. He used to be Megawati's aid.
Another shuffle is the Detective Division Chief has been 'promoted' to the National Resiliance Institute?, located somewhere in the Tanah Abang market place...j/k.
Speculation is rife that the current Police Chief and the Detective Chief provided information to KPK in the Presidents choice of the new Chief.

Another interesting situation will develop on Monday when the President must swear-in 9 members of the Presidential Advisory Board. It is predicted that Megawati will be appointed to this powerful council...

Well the President swore in his 9 advisors yesterday and, unpredictably, Megawati is not included.....but some of her favorites are.

I don't think there will be much contention of the choices but some are big businessmen like the CEO of Lion Air, chairs of political parties, executives of Muslim organisations and ex Generals. They are all supposed to resign from all political parties, civil affiliations and state and private enterprise to be on the Presidential Advisory Board, within 3 months.....:icon_rolleyes:
